Teacher of the Year selection panel
The Minnesota Teacher of the Year selection panel is an independent committee representing Minnesota leaders in education, business, nonprofits and government. The panel chooses the Minnesota Teacher of the Year from individuals who are nominated and who then choose to become a candidate.
